任何人都知道任何函数或正则表达式来验证来自所有国家/地区的身份证号码?
我找到了这个正则表达式,他验证了来自西班牙的身份证号码,但我需要验证所有国家/地区的所有身份证号码。
^((([A-Z]|[a-z])\d{8})|(\d{8}([A-Z]|[a-z])))$
感谢。
答案 0 :(得分:1)
您无法通过一个正则表达式验证来自所有国家/地区的ID号码,因为每个国家/地区都有不同的政策,例如在我的国家/地区,^\\d{14}$
a.e.,14个数字验证。
您可以做的是将每个国家/地区与正则表达式模式相关联,并根据其国家/地区验证ID。
答案 1 :(得分:0)
我不认为这是可能的,因为不同国家的格式和验证规则不同。